I was worried after reading all the negative reviews about this property and what we will be about to encounter. To my surprise I was put at ease.
As we entered Lake Las Vegas off the main drag, we were greeted by man made waterfalls and a few murky drying up ponds.
The driveway into the main Hilton entrance was nicely manicured. I followed many of the parking tips and found the handy parking on the second floor. But be forewarned, it is still a hike & a maze to our room.
The public areas are beautifully appointed with large display cases of art ware. We were just amazed with how huge/grand everything is.
The gardens just outside the reception area are nicely appointed and manicured.
Our room 1485 which is a double & adjoining room to match was clean and a huge bathroom suite with a full size soaking tub. We all totally enjoyed our heavenly beds & the bath soaks. I think our room must have been renovated cause the carpet was clean & felt new.
The pool area was clean with a lifeguard on duty. It's an oversize Olympic lap pool filled with kids today enjoying the warm sunny day. The jacuzzi was clean but not hot enough to our liking. The gym was small but enough to get a little workout done.
Though there was no casino on the property, we didn't really miss it at all and all that cigarette smoke that normally come with that clientele.
We really didn't get the chance to try out the property restaurants for being the foodies that we are. We were too busy in town trying out the Restaurants recommended by fellow Yelpers.
One down fall is the murky lake. Maybe more running/circulating water could help its flow.
Overall we had a very relaxing 5 days at this resort. I liked the fact that we were away from the strip & out at a remote resort. Looking forward to coming back again.
